dc.descriptionMore recently, Feigel has considered the quantum vacuum contribution to the momentum of electromagnetic media. However, in Feigel's treatment he did not take into account the relativistic transformation of the optical constants (electric permittivity and magnetic permeability) of moving media. Here it is shown that the effect arising from such a transformation will also provide a quantum vacuum contribution to the velocity of media, in addition to the one derived by Feigel himself.
